Striker Abass Issah has been released by Dutch side FC Utrecht for the CAF U-23 Championship which begins next week in Egypt.
The former Ghana U-17 captain was released by the Eredivisie side after he was named in coach Ibrahim Tanko's 21-man squad for the competition.
Abass Issah has seen more game time in Holland after playing nine match and scoring a goal this season, earning him the call up.
The Black Meteors are expected to depart Ghana on Monday to continue preparation for the tournament.
Ghana have been drawn in group A alongside hosts Egypt, Cameroon and Mali.
The CAF U-23 championship will serve as qualifiers for the Tokyo Olympic games next year.
